Pros of Snapdragon 680
Snapdragon 680 has
9.09%
higher CPU clock speed than
Helio G99 (2400 vs 2200 MHz).
Snapdragon 680 has
11.40%
higher GPU clock speed than
Helio G99 (1114 vs 1000
MHz).
